0

アプリケーション キャッシュのしくみを学んでいますが、問題が発生しました。

マニフェスト ファイルを作成し、それを index.html に「インポート」しました。追加した offline.manifest ファイルで:

CACHE MANIFEST
34567.js

そして私のインデックスファイルで:

<html manifest="offline.manifest">

私はローカルホストで作業していますが、スクリプトを検索しようとしても何も得られません。キャッシュも消去しましたが、結果は同じです。

.htaccess ファイルの作成について読み、次の文字列で作成しました: AddType text/cache-manifest .manifest

でも、どこに置く?

4

1 に答える 1

0

Webサーバーを構成するApacheの.htaccessファイルは、ディレクティブパスを正しく記述している限り、ディレクトリツリーのどこにでも配置できます。構文に基づいて、ここのファイルと同じディレクトリAddType text/cache-manifest .manifestに保持する必要があります。.htaccess.manifest

StackExchangeネットワークを介してこの非常によく似た質問を参照してください。

.manifest正しいtext/cache-manifestコンテンツタイプでサービスを提供していない場合、それは無視されます。

于 2012-06-13T18:25:47.973 に答える